Subversion Repositories Sites.outils-naturalistes.fr

Compare Revisions

Ignore whitespace Rev 34 → Rev 35

/trunk/spip/client/bazar/squelettes/baz_post_validation.tpl.html
New file
0,0 → 1,4
<p class="baz_message_validation">Votre fiche a &eacute;t&eacute; valid&eacute;e et soumise au comit&eacute; de pilotage pour publication.
</p>
<br />
<hr style="clear: both; visibility: hidden">
/trunk/spip/client/bazar/bazar.php
270,8 → 270,7
case BAZ_S_INSCRIRE : $res .= baz_s_inscrire(); break;
case BAZ_VOIR_FLUX_RSS : header('Content-type: text/xml; charset=UTF-8');include("bazarRSS.php");exit(0);break;
case BAZ_ACTION_POST_VALIDATION : $res .= baz_post_validation();break;
}
}
}
if (isset ($_GET[BAZ_VARIABLE_VOIR])) {
switch ($_GET[BAZ_VARIABLE_VOIR]) {
278,7 → 277,9
case BAZ_VOIR_CONSULTER:
if (isset ($_GET[BAZ_VARIABLE_ACTION]) && $_GET[BAZ_VARIABLE_ACTION] != BAZ_VOIR_TOUTES_ANNONCES) {
$res .= baz_formulaire($_GET[BAZ_VARIABLE_ACTION]) ;
if ($_GET[BAZ_VARIABLE_ACTION] == BAZ_ACTION_MODIFIER) {
$res .= baz_formulaire($_GET[BAZ_VARIABLE_ACTION]) ;
}
if ($_GET[BAZ_VARIABLE_ACTION] == BAZ_ACTION_MODIFIER_V) {
292,7 → 293,7
else {
$res = array('success' => false) ;
}
 
header('Content-type: application/json');
echo json_encode($res);
299,8 → 300,13
exit();
}
else {
baz_formulaire(BAZ_ACTION_MODIFIER_V);
//$res .= baz_voir_fiche(1);
$id_fiche = baz_formulaire(BAZ_ACTION_MODIFIER_V);
if($id_fiche) {
$res .= baz_post_validation().mes_fiches() ;
}
else {
$res .= mes_fiches();
}
}
}
324,7 → 330,9
default :
$res .= baz_liste($GLOBALS['_BAZAR_']['id_typeannonce']);
}
}
 
return $res ;
}
 
/trunk/spip/client/bazar/bibliotheque/bazar.fonct.rss.php
483,6 → 483,7
$res .= $form_commentaire->toHTML();
 
$res .= '</div>'."\n";
}
}
491,8 → 492,7
//$GLOBALS['_BAZAR_']['url']->removeQueryString('id_fiche');
$GLOBALS['_BAZAR_']['url']->removeQueryString('id_commentaire');
$GLOBALS['_BAZAR_']['url']->removeQueryString('typeannonce');
 
//return $res ;
 
return $res ;
/trunk/spip/client/bazar/bibliotheque/bazar.fonct.php
272,7 → 272,7
* @return string HTML
*/
function mes_fiches() {
$res= '<h2>'.BAZ_VOS_ANNONCES.'</h2><br />'."\n";
$res= '<h2>'.BAZ_VOS_ANNONCES.'</h2>'."\n";
if ($GLOBALS['AUTH']->getAuth()) {
// requete pour voir si l'utilisateur a des fiches a son nom, classees par date de MAJ et nature d'annonce
$requete = 'SELECT * FROM bazar_fiche, bazar_nature WHERE bf_ce_utilisateur='. $GLOBALS['id_user'].
766,15 → 766,23
return false ;
}
} elseif ($formtemplate->validate()) {
$formtemplate->process('baz_mise_a_jour', false) ;
//$formtemplate->process('baz_mise_a_jour', false) ;
$id_fiche = baz_mise_a_jour($formtemplate->getSubmitValues(),false);
if($id_fiche != '') {
return $id_fiche;
}
else {
return false ;
}
// Redirection vers mes_fiches pour eviter la revalidation du formulaire
$GLOBALS['_BAZAR_']['url']->removeQueryString (BAZ_VARIABLE_ACTION);
/*$GLOBALS['_BAZAR_']['url']->removeQueryString (BAZ_VARIABLE_ACTION);
$GLOBALS['_BAZAR_']['url']->addQueryString (BAZ_VARIABLE_ACTION, BAZ_VOIR_FICHE);
// Redirection vers mes_fiches pour eviter la revalidation du formulaire
$GLOBALS['_BAZAR_']['url']->addQueryString (BAZ_VARIABLE_ACTION, BAZ_ACTION_POST_VALIDATION);
$GLOBALS['_BAZAR_']['url']->addQueryString (BAZ_VARIABLE_ID_FICHE, $GLOBALS['_BAZAR_']['id_fiche']);
header ('Location: '.str_replace ('&amp;', '&', $GLOBALS['_BAZAR_']['url']->getURL())) ;
exit();
header ('Location: '.str_replace ('&amp;', '&', $GLOBALS['_BAZAR_']['url']->getURL())) ;*/
//exit();
}
}
} else {
/trunk/spip/squelettes/css/bazar.css
10,6 → 10,11
.BAZ_info {background:#fff no-repeat;border:1px solid #3399cc; padding: 7px 7px 6px 36px; margin:10px 0 5px 0; font-size:9px; background-position-x:15px; background-position-y:center;}
.BAZ_label {text-align:left; display:block;float:left; margin:0 10px 0 0;clear:left;color:#333333;line-height:1,8em}
.BAZ_texte {font-weight:bold;color:#003300;font-family:Verdana;line-height:1,8em}
 
.baz_message_validation {
padding: 8px; margin: 10px; display:block; float:left; background:#E9EEB7;-moz-border-radius:6px; text-align:center; background-image:none;
}
 
/*-------------Les fiches Bazar-------------------------------------------------*/
.BAZ_cadre_fiche {padding:5px; border: 0px solid #33641e; text-align:justify;
display:block;width:600}